Sodium carbonate has been used in manufacturing for over 5,000 years. Ancient Egyptians used it to make glass ornaments and vessels. ... The Romans also used soda ash for baking bread, making glass and for medicinal purposes. ... Sodium Carbonate (CAS No. 497-19-8) is an inorganic compound with a chemical formula of Na2CO3 and a molecular weight of 105.99. It is also called soda ash, but it is classified as a salt rather than an alkali. Also known as soda or soda ash in international trade Sodium carbonate is white odorless powder or granules at room temperature.

The Press and Blow process is the most commonly used method in glass bottle manufacturing. It uses an individual section (IS) machine, which is separated into varying sections to produce several containers of the same size simultaneously. The molten glass is cut with a shearing blade into a specific gob size.

Here are some helpful facts about Soda Ash injection: 1. 0.926 lbs. of soda ash mixed with one gallon of water makes a solution of 10% Soda Ash. 2. A 10% soda ash solution is 100,000 parts per million soda ash. 3. It is common to inject between 50 and 500 ppm soda ash to increase the pH of well water. Soda ash (sodium carbonate) was and is an important ingredient in everyday life. In the late 1700s the desire for better and cheaper soap, bleached fabric, paper, and, most important, glass propelled a growing demand for sodium carbonate. But the supply of soda ash, made mostly from burned plants and seaweed, could not keep up with demand.

The Solvay process or ammonia-soda process is the major industrial process for the production of sodium carbonate (soda ash, Na 2 CO 3).The ammonia-soda process was developed into its modern form by the Belgian chemist Ernest Solvay during the 1860s. The ingredients for this are readily available and inexpensive: salt brine (from inland sources or from the sea) and limestone (from quarries).

After it is mined, spodumene is heated to 2012 degrees Fahrenheit and then cooled to 149 degrees. It's then crushed and roasted again, this time with concentrated sulfuric acid. 1 Ultimately, sodium carbonate, or soda ash, is added, and the resulting lithium carbonate is crystallized, heated, filtered, and dried. Soda Ash Vs. Baking Soda: Although they both raise pH, baking soda has a stronger effect on total alkalinity than soda ash. Total alkalinity is a measure of the ability of the water to maintain a stable pH, and it should be between 80 and 120 parts per million.A TA concentration that is too high impairs the ability of chlorine to sanitize, and the water may turn cloudy.
